Nov 13 2013 Bangladesh Garment Factories to Re-Open After Wage Agreement

Bangladesh garment factory owners agreed to a minimum wage of 5,300 taka ($68) a month for workers, promising to end a labor dispute that has shut factories in the Ashulia industrial zone on the outskirts of the capital Dhaka. A group of owners met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ina, who [...]

Nov 13 2013 BNP brings life to a standstill in Bangladesh with 84-hour-long strike

The opposition Bangladesh Nationalist Party’s (BNP’s) 84-hour-long nation-wide strike will end at 6 p.m. local time on Wednesday. The strike, marked by sporadic incidents of violence, brought life to a complete standstill. Nov 10 2013 BCB appoints disciplinary panel

The BCB has appointed Justice Mohammad Abdur Rashid as chairman of its disciplinary panel, from which an anti-corruption tribunal will be formed to look into allegations of match-fixing and spot-fixing in the Bangladesh Premier League.
